To create a memorable logo, several design principles should be adhered to. These include simplicity, relevance, versatility, and timelessness. A logo should be simple enough to be easily recognizable, yet relevant to the brand's essence and mission.
Moreover, versatility is vital. A logo should look good in various applications, from business cards to large billboards. It should work well in color as well as black and white. Lastly, it's important to strive for a timeless design that won't look outdated within a few years. Icons like the Nike swoosh or the Apple logo withstand the test of time, avoiding trends that can easily become dated.

The design process can be broken down into several stages starting with brainstorming and sketching initial concepts. Utilize tools like mind mapping to explore all potential representations of 'Hawkplay'—what it means and how it can be visually interpreted.
Next, move on to digital design. Using software like Adobe Illustrator, create digital representations of the chosen sketches. Experiment with color palettes, typography, and layout until the desired logo emerges. Once a few strong candidates are present, it’s important to test these logos with real audiences to gather feedback and make necessary adjustments.
Upon gathering feedback and making revisions, the final step is to create a logo package. This should include different file formats and versions (e.g., color, black and white, horizontal, vertical), so the logo can be used effectively across various mediums, including print, web, and merchandise.
In terms of implementation, ensure that all brand materials reflect consistency in how the logo is displayed. This includes using the right color codes, maintaining proper spacing, and ensuring legibility in all formats. Developing a style guide that outlines these specifications can greatly help in maintaining brand consistency moving forward.

Color psychology plays a significant role in logo design, as colors evoke specific emotions and associations. For instance, blue often represents trust and professionalism, making it popular in finance and tech industries. Green is associated with nature and health; red evokes passion and urgency. Understanding these associations can help create a logo that resonates with the target audience and enhances the brand's message.
Common mistakes in logo design include overcomplicating designs, using too many colors, failing to consider scalability, and neglecting the target audience. A complex logo can confuse viewers and be difficult to reproduce across different mediums. It's also essential not to choose colors without considering their psychological impact. Always ensure that the logo remains legible and impactful, even when scaled down.
